My mother always took an American Cloth table cloth to picnics. It is (usually brightly-coloured) cloth with a rubber/plastic (the former in AR's day, surely) glazing and usually a flocked underside (to minimise sliding). Waterproof (good for UK picnics on wet grass) and easy to wipe clean.

Presumably first imported from the US.
